TRAI to Telcos : Don’t Charge Extra for SMS, Calls on Blackout Days

In order to further improve transparency in Mobile services, India’s telecom watchdog Telecom Regulatory Authority of India (TRAI) has today issued directive to all Mobile Service Providers (GSM/CDMA) prescribing additional measures with a view to enhance transparency in the matter of charging on Blackout Days. TRAI said that Mobile operators should not charge customers on calls or SMSes beyond their existing tariff plans on 'Blackout Days' like Ganesh Chaturthi, Diwali,... Read More
